Orcхацкер или не хацкер а голова уже болит пялится в исходники официальной прошивки.
В общем дела такие. У меня есть официальная SDK с исходниками, патчами и даташитами для процессоров Телечипс который установлен и в нашем плеере!!! Я в программировании на С чуть больше 0. а на ассемблере полный 0.
Так что надо передать эту SDK в хорошие руки. Точнее в шарящие. Кому их передать на рокбоксе и как я не знаю так как на их форуме не тусуюсь и кто там занимается ковоном не знаю.
Может на нашем форуме есть умельцы?
Orc писал(а):
выполняя команду patch или make ты в консоли разве не видишь лог работы этой команды?
команда make будет выполнена на моем компе для проведения кросскомпиляции. А я хочу видеть логи не компиляции, а логи запуска именно на плеере. Что бы знать. все ли устройства опознались какие ошибки выдает и прочее.
Orc писал(а):
если собралось - будет работать.
не факт. Ооооййй не факт.
Цитата:
Или он в себя всё подряд включает?
При сборке ядра линукс можно выбирать какие драйвера включить в сборку а какие нет.
Я провел аналогию рокбокса с ядром линукса и поинтересовался нужно ли указывать что у меня такой то проц такой то аудио чип и т.д. Или он соберет всё что есть и для айподов и для айриверов и т.п.
Но уже вопрос отпал.
На сайте рокбокса есть такой пункт
Код:
Questions that need answers
To complete read support:
What is the purpose of 0x17 blocks?
What is the format of 0x15 Recent Write blocks? Does this data need overlaying over the appropriate 0x13 / 0x17 data during a read operation?
How do the Translation Table blocks join together to form a coherent mapping table? (nb. this is less important than it looks - simply scanning the flash for 0x13 / 0x17 blocks results in a fully populated translation table in a fraction of a second)
Investigate ECC checksums
Required for write support:
Complete understanding of 0x15 & 0x17 blocks
Complete understanding of translation tables
How are bad blocks managed / marked / identified ?
How to calculate ECC checksums
Is wear levelling required, or can we cheat and replace pages in-situ?
Может как раз эти исходники и откроют тайну нандфлэша